Job Description - Senior Research Support Specialist (2602326)

Senior Research Support Specialist

Required Qualifications (as evidenced by an attached resume):
  • Bachelor's Degree (foreign equivalent or higher) in Biology, Biochemistry or closely related field.
  • Two (2) years of full-time biological science research experience within a research laboratory.
  • Experience using advanced research equipment, which could include but not limited to, Optical cell plate reader, Quantitative PCR and/or Confocal microscopy.
  • Experience performing bench lab experiments including Western Blot and working with human cells in culture.
  • Experience with rat/mouse animal handling skills.
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Advanced degree (foreign equivalent or higher) in Biology, Biochemistry or related field.
  • Experience with Cancer cell metastasis related projects.
Brief Description of Duties:

The Senior Research Support Specialist will provide a broader range of complex laboratory and research related tasks. Working under general supervision in support of a research project or program for Dr. Raymond Bergan in the Stony Brook Cancer Center incumbent will operate equipment, carry out test procedures as well as collate and interpret data using special methods. The successful incumbent will have excellent interpersonal skills, exercising strong organizational and time-management skills with exceptional attention to detail.

Essential for this role is the adeptness to work independently as well as part of a team with a collaborative approach to problem solving.

Duties:
  • Develop, monitor, coordinate and manage activities to maintain effective operation of the program.
  • Conduct experiments; provide research support by conducting tests using specialized methods for data collection; interpret the collected data.
  • Work collaboratively with other employees, faculty and professionals to advance the goals of the project.
  • Observe, collect and analyze data and write summary reports as necessary.
  • Prepare reports, drafts and/or manuscripts based on the collected data.
  • May develop and maintain databases.
  • Incumbents may be responsible for orienting/training students and volunteers to the project/ program and checking work of less experienced employees as assigned.
  • Other duties as assigned.
